How We Evaluate

Our evaluation process isn’t mysterious. It’s built on direct research, community involvement, and years of watching how local businesses operate in practice. Here’s what matters to us:

Professional food preparation and expertise

Professional expertise and attention to quality matter

Research & Verification

We don’t rely on single sources or isolated reviews. Our process involves direct research into how each business operates, the quality of work they deliver, and their reputation within professional networks. We talk to other service providers, check references, and look at actual results.

Community Involvement

The businesses we feature are active members of our community. They sponsor local events, participate in professional organizations, and contribute to neighborhoods. Community involvement tells you something about a business’s values and commitment.

Sustained Excellence

Being featured for a single good year doesn’t cut it. We look for businesses that deliver consistently over time. Years in business matter. Repeat customers matter. Professional growth matters.
